What is Cellulite? Cellulite, known medically as gynoid lipodystrophy, is considered a localized metabolic disorder of the subcutaneous layer of skin, the dermis, and its small blood vessels. Over years, these vessels become compressed, resulting in inflammation, poor lymph drainage, proliferation of fibrous tissue, tissue damage, unevenness of the thickness of the skin, and the protrusion (herniation) of fat through layers of the skin.
